Webb6 apr. 2024 · However, any refund will not be automatic; you will have to prompt HMRC to issue it. You can do this by logging into your HMRC online services account and clicking ‘Request a repayment’ or by telephoning them to request repayment. There are time limits for correcting your tax return. The … WebbTo receive the $200 ATR refundable tax credit, qualified taxpayers must file a 2024 Indiana resident tax return no later than Dec. 31, 2024. That means some Hoosiers who do not normally file a tax return due to their income will need to file a 2024 state tax return to claim the ATR as a tax credit.
